收藏
回答

【严重bug】page-container组件会导致页面无法返回上一页

框架类型 问题类型 API/组件名称 终端类型 微信版本 基础库版本
小程序 Bug page-container 微信iOS客户端 8.0.66 3.13.0

代码片段中已复现,开发工具和客户端均复现。

分析:触发条件是page-container组件show状态设置为false时同时navigateTo到新页面,就会触发这个bug。

步骤:在page1页面中点击按钮跳转到page2➡️page2页面中点击按钮显示page-container组件,并点击page-container组件页面中的按钮跳转到page3并page-container组件show状态设置为false➡️page3中用系统手势返回到上一页【page2】➡️page2中用系统手势返回上一页【此时你就会发现返回不了,没有任何反应】

这是一个很常见的使用场景,类似与商品详情页选择sku弹窗跳转到订单结算页面,同时就会关闭sku弹窗。

回答关注问题邀请回答
收藏

3 个回答

登录 后发表内容